What is the difference between Library I vs Library Technician?
Career: Library I
| Aspect | Library I | Library Technician |
|---|---|---|
| Required Credentials | High school diploma or equivalent; some positions may require a bachelor's degree | High school diploma; post-secondary certificate or associate's degree often preferred |
| Work Environment | Public, academic, or special libraries; often involves customer service and administrative tasks | Support roles within libraries; assisting with cataloging, shelving, and basic technical tasks |
| Employer & Industry Usage | Libraries, educational institutions, government agencies | Libraries, archives, information centers |
Library I roles typically require a high school diploma and involve general library support tasks, while Library Technicians often have additional post-secondary training and focus on technical and clerical duties. Both roles are essential for library operations but differ mainly in education requirements and scope of responsibilities.
